10. Presenting TRIXbox – One stop
solution for all your design
problems
copyright 2011 controltrix corp www. controltrix.com
11. Advantages
Inclusive Cost Efficient Time Saving Flexible
• Workable and • Beta version free • Takes only a few • Web based
customizable end minutes to get a application
to end solution - complete
starting from solution without • No upgrades,
circuit much hit and try maintenance,
parameters installation,
downloads,
e
• Templates for licenses
quick solution
• Complete control
on your data
copyright 2011 controltrix corp www. controltrix.com
12. Salient Features
• Advanced techniques
• Supports 360 + permutations (topologies, control modes etc)
• Time and Frequency domain simulations
• Simulates many second order effects
• Automatic 16 bit fixed point code generation
• Ideal switch simulation proprietary algorithm
• Fast (compared to switched mode simulation)
• Accurate (compared to averaged model simulation)
copyright 2011 controltrix corp www. controltrix.com
15. Secondary Topologies
• Center Tap Rectifier
• Current Doubler Rectifier
• Center Tap Synchronous Rectifier
• Voltage Doubler Half Bridge Rectifier
• Full Bridge Rectifier
copyright 2011 controltrix corp www. controltrix.com
16. Types
• Voltage Source converter
• Current Source converter
copyright 2011 controltrix corp www. controltrix.com
17. Control Modes
• Voltage mode control
• Average Current mode control
• Peak Current mode control
copyright 2011 controltrix corp www. controltrix.com
19. Time Domain Simulation
• Time domain simulation requires external inputs :
• desired voltage/current
• Load profile/output voltage profile
• Input voltage/source profile
copyright 2011 controltrix corp www. controltrix.com
20. Second Order Effects
• Dead time
• Finite bandwidth of feedback network
• Finite bandwidth of drive
• Computational delays
copyright 2011 controltrix corp www. controltrix.com
21. Function Specification
• Any arbitrary input profile
• Automatic parabolic interpolation
• Raw time value data
• Discontinuities
• Predefined functions with parametric rep
• sine wave
• rectified sine wave
• square wave
• Triangle/Sawtooth wave
• constant
copyright 2011 controltrix corp www. controltrix.com
22. Frequency Domain Simulation
• Bode plot generation
• Open loop response (phase and gain margin)
• Closed loop response
• Disturbance rejection (Output impedance)
• Comparison of analog and digital systems
• Incorporates Computational delays
• Incorporates Sensor and feedback network bandwidth limitation
copyright 2011 controltrix corp www. controltrix.com
23. ADC Triggering
• Dynamic triggering
• Sampling and Measurement of feedback signals depend on the
instant at which signal is sampled
• User selectable/code based triggering
copyright 2011 controltrix corp www. controltrix.com
24. Automatic Code Generation
• Generates usable C code
• Calculation of gains and proper scaling
• 16 bit fixed point implementation
• Starting from ADC feedback to generation of PWM signal
copyright 2011 controltrix corp www. controltrix.com
25. User Code Mode
• Simulate your code with the system model in time domain
• Custom algorithm
• Variable PWM PERIOD, duty, Ton and Toff
• Peak current Ton reset
• Valley current period reset
• Individual settable min,max limits for PERIOD, Ton and Toff
• ADC triggering from code
copyright 2011 controltrix corp www. controltrix.com
26. On request optimized solution
• Buck Boost / flyback converter
• LLC series resonant converter
• Power Factor correction (Low Load THD specs)
• Motor drives
copyright 2011 controltrix corp www. controltrix.com
27. Using trixbox
• Login and register @ www.controltrix.com
• Click the Launch Now button to get started
copyright 2011 controltrix corp www. controltrix.com
28. Trixbox steps
Providing Inputs :
• Download sample files and unzip
• Modify .xlsx file as per hardware/topology config
• Save it as .csv(comma delimited) file
• Modify .txt file as per operating conditions (input voltage ,
load conditions, references, custom code )
• Upload the .csv and .txt files to get the outputs
• Refer to Trixbox guide for details
copyright 2011 controltrix corp www. controltrix.com
29. Inputs
• Any arbitrary waveforms are possible in addition to standard
waveforms (constant ,sinewave ,square wave etc.)
• Upload the files in top panel
(Refer to trixbox guide for details on parameters and examples)
Upload files
here
guide
copyright 2011 controltrix corp www. controltrix.com
30. Outputs
Viewing outputs:
Central scrollable panel -
Time and frequency domain plots
1. Output voltage with ripple content
2. Avg switch , inductor currents with ripple
3. Loop gain plots
4. Closed loop plots
5. Disturbance rejection/output impedance plots
(Frequency domain plots are invalid in user code mode)
Bottom scrollable panel-
Error log / sanity checks / possible problems
copyright 2011 controltrix corp www. controltrix.com
33. Auto code generation (std mode)
Right panel-
Automatically generated code files
1. Scaled parameters defs
2. C code generation for main control loops for fixed point 16 bit
processor with user defined trigger code
3. Primary and Secondary side modulation code
Plot data files in text files for analysis on local system
copyright 2011 controltrix corp www. controltrix.com
35. Coming up
• GUI wrapper to improve data input process
• Generation of frequency domain plots with change in
parameters by users
copyright 2011 controltrix corp www. controltrix.com
36. Thank You!
consulting@controltrix.com
Our Services
• Prompt response to queries on trixbox
support@controltrix.com
• Consulting services : Power and motor
drive control and dynamics, Embedded
Systems, Software Development, R&D
consulting@controltrix.com
• Technology services
Our mission is ‘to make control solutions easier”
copyright 2011 controltrix corp www. controltrix.com